An aircraft moving with a speed of 250 m/s is at a height of 6000 m, just overhead of an anti-aircraft gun.
If the muzzle velocity of the shell is 500 m/s, the firing angle \(\theta\)should be

- 30o
- 45o
- 60o
- None of these
Answer
(C) 60 o
